So, what is AI in Education?

Artificial intelligence, at its core, involves the development of computer systems capable of performing tasks that typically require human intelligence, such as learning, problem-solving, and decision-making. In educational contexts, AI refers to the application of these technologies to enhance teaching and learning processes. This can manifest in various forms, including adaptive learning platforms, automated grading systems, and intelligent tutoring systems. Examples of AI applications in education are diverse and growing. Adaptive learning platforms, for instance, analyze student performance in real-time to tailor lessons to individual needs, ensuring that each learner progresses at their own pace.
Automated grading systems streamline the assessment process, freeing up educators’ time for more personalized instruction. Intelligent tutoring systems provide students with immediate feedback and support, simulating one-on-one tutoring experiences.

Benefits of AI in Education
The integration of AI into education brings a plethora of advantages, significantly enhancing the learning experience and streamlining educational processes.
First off, there are personalized Learning Experiences: One of the most significant AI benefits for education is the ability to provide personalized learning experiences. Adaptive software analyzes student data to tailor lessons, pacing, and content to individual needs. This ensures that each student receives the right level of challenge and support, maximizing their learning potential.
“A study shows adaptive learning platforms improve student outcomes by 20%,” demonstrating the tangible impact of personalized AI-driven education. This study was performed by Arizona State University between 2012 to 2014. (https://www.everylearnereverywhere.org/resources/case-study-arizona-state-university-asu/)
Next is Efficiency: AI can automate numerous administrative tasks, such as grading assignments and generating reports, reducing the workload for educators. This efficiency allows teachers to focus more on instruction and personalized student interaction.
Advantages of AI in schools also include the automation of tasks such as scheduling, attendance tracking, and resource management.
Accessibility: AI tools can significantly enhance accessibility for students with disabilities. For example, text-to-speech software, real-time captioning, and personalized learning adjustments can create more inclusive learning environments.
Then there are multi-lingual advantages. As we all know, schools in the United States support students from dozens of countries and varying levels of proficiency in English. AI-powered translation tools can also break down language barriers, making educational resources accessible to a broader range of students.

This all comes with some major challenges and Concerns. While the potential of AI in education is immense, it’s crucial to acknowledge and address the challenges and concerns associated with its implementation.
First off, there are privacy concerns with student data. After all, an AI would now hold and analyze vast amounts of data about students. This collection and analysis of student data raises significant privacy concerns among security experts. Ensuring the secure and ethical use of student data is paramount. AI ethical concerns involve the storage, access, and potential misuse of sensitive information. We will need to ensure the data are kept as private as healthcare and banking data.
Second is lack of Teacher Training: many educators lack the necessary training to effectively use AI tools. This gap can hinder the successful integration of AI into the classroom. Professional development programs are essential to equip teachers with the skills and knowledge needed to leverage AI effectively. Of course, educators are continually barraged with new processes and requirements, so adding in this training may take time and resources that school districts simply don’t have.
Then there is the potential for AI to widen educational inequality: If access to AI tools is limited to certain schools or districts, it could exacerbate existing educational inequalities. Ensuring equitable access to AI technologies is crucial. AI limitations in education include the potential for a digital divide, making poorer districts fall further behind.
Also there is the possible over-dependence on technology: Relying on AI could diminish critical thinking and problem-solving skills, therefore, a balanced approach is required.
Finally, let’s not forget algorithmic bias: AI algorithms are trained on data, and if that data reflects existing biases, the AI can perpetuate those biases. That in itself is a topic for an article.
To mitigate these challenges, it’s essential to implement robust data privacy policies, invest in teacher training programs, and ensure equitable access to AI technologies. Additionally, ongoing research and development are needed to address algorithmic bias and ensure the ethical use of AI in education.
Now, AI should be working with teachers in a collaboration, not as a replacement for teachers. A common misconception is that AI will replace teachers. However, the reality is that AI is designed to complement and support educators, not replace them. AI can automate administrative tasks, freeing up teachers’ time for more personalized instruction and creative teaching. AI provides educators with valuable insights into student performance, allowing for more targeted interventions.
Also, AI tools can help teachers identify struggling students early on, enabling them to provide timely support. AI can facilitate personalized learning experiences, allowing teachers to cater to the unique needs of each student. AI can help in creating customized content, and lesson plans, based on students needs.
The human element of teaching, including empathy, creativity, and critical thinking, cannot be replicated by AI. Teachers play a crucial role in fostering these essential skills and providing emotional support to students. AI serves as a powerful tool to enhance their capabilities, not replace them.
